jquery
attr
(属性名,属性值),获取属性,设置属性
<script> $("span").attr("data-id","1002"); </script> <body> <span id="span" data-id="1001">姓名:</span> </body>
没有参数时的获取,带参数时设置
html()包含html标签的代码 div<span>span</span>
text()纯文本 divspan
val() 交互控件(表单控件)的值 ""
在设置时,html会解析其中的标签 text不会解析,只是原样输出
1 var html = $("div").html(); 2 var text = $("div").val(); 3 var val = $("div").val(); 4 console.log(html,text,val); 5 $("div").text("<h1>h1</h1>")
设置状态,取反
var ck = $(item).prop("checked")
$(item).prop("checked",!ck)